What is typically considered the primary purpose of an introduction in a text?

Explanation:
The primary purpose of an introduction in a text is to capture the reader's interest and present the thesis. This component of a text sets the tone and context for the material that follows. By engaging the reader right from the beginning, the introduction helps to create a connection and encourages them to continue reading. Additionally, it clearly outlines the main argument or position that will be discussed, providing a roadmap for the reader. An effective introduction not only grabs attention but also establishes what the reader can expect in terms of content and direction. This is critical for the reader’s comprehension and sets up the expectations for how the subsequent information will develop in support of the thesis. It is about framing the discussion rather than detailing evidence or summarizing the text, which are functions that usually belong to other sections of the writing.
